Saipem Launches “Bluenzyme”

London, 07 September, 2023, (Oilandgaspress) – Saipem has announced the official launch of BluenzymeTM, an innovative plug-and-play solution which harnesses the power of enzymes to facilitate a carbon capture process with reduced environmental impact, making it a more sustainable alternative to conventional methods. Saipem’s inaugural industrialised offering, BluenzymeTM 200, has a nominal capture capacity of 200 tonnes of CO2 per day.

The “CO2 Solutions by SAIPEM” technology underlying BluenzymeTM operates by employing a non-toxic, non-volatile solvent, which relies on the carbonic anhydrase enzyme—a highly potent natural catalyst for carbon dioxide capture. This enzyme naturally occurs in the human body and all living organisms, facilitating the exchange of CO2 during respiration.

Drawing upon a comprehensive understanding of this natural enzyme’s mechanisms, Saipem has engineered an industrially high-performing solution for CO2 capture that surpasses traditional processes in both environmental sustainability and cost-effectiveness. This is achievable because the technology can effectively harness recoverable heat from low-temperature sources.

Fabrizio Botta, Chief Commercial Officer at Saipem, commented: “We are proud to be able to offer our customers the BluenzymeTM200 solution, an off-the-shelf product based on proprietary technology that is the result of our relentless commitment to research and development of increasingly flexible, efficient and sustainable solutions. BluenzymeTM200 represents a concrete solution to allow companies to reach their ESG goals and move closer to the target of a zero-carbon future that Saipem is striving to achieve.”
